Artificial Christmas trees that rotate offer several advantages over traditional trees. They are typically easier to assemble and disassemble, making them ideal for those who have limited space or time. Additionally, artificial trees are generally more durable and can be reused year after year, saving you money in the long run. Since they are typically made of fire-resistant materials, they are also a safer option for families with young children or pets.

Answer: You can use any type of ornaments on your rotating Christmas tree, but some types work better than others. Lightweight ornaments are less likely to fall off the tree when it is rotating. Shatterproof ornaments are also a good choice, as they are less likely to break if they fall. You may also want to consider using ornaments that are designed specifically for rotating trees, as they are often more secure.

Question 5: What kind of ribbon or garland should I use on my rotating Christmas tree?Answer: You can use any type of ribbon or garland on your rotating Christmas tree, but some types work better than others. Wired ribbon is a good choice, as it can be easily shaped and will hold its shape when the tree is rotating. You can also use fabric ribbon or garland, but be sure to choose a type that is lightweight and will not weigh down the branches of the tree.
